Random number generators

Random number generators are software or slots with Free Spins hardware-based algorithms that generate a sequence or numbers that are impossible to predict more accurately than random. These devices are extensively used in various applications, including gambling statistical sampling, computer simulation, and cryptography. They can also be useful for mathematical experiments and scientific problems that require unpredictability. A good RNG is not just able to produce unpredictable results, but also do so without any correlation between successive numbers. The first step in creating random numbers is to choose the seed value. This value can be either a number, integer or strings of characters. The seeds are then converted into binary values, which are later used as the basis for the sequence of numbers. They are then transformed using an algorithm to generate random numbers.

There are two types of random number generation: true random numbers and pseudorandom numbers. The first one is based on physical randomness, such as radio statics, voltage fluctuations caused by thermal motion in electrical circuits Poisson noises originating from semiconductor diodes or resistors Zener breakdown noises in resistors and variations in energy in vacuum using homodyne detectors. Entropy is the general name for these events.

The pseudorandom number generators are based on computer algorithms that generate long sequences of seemingly random results. They can be reproduced by knowing the initial value. They are useful for Monte Carlo-method simulations and in some applications of cryptography. However, they do have some serious disadvantages. One is that the original seed value is able to be discovered, which makes them vulnerable to prediction attacks. This can be exploited to predict numbers that follow and skew the results of gambling or cause harm to other applications that need an element of randomness.

Symbols

When you play a slots machine the symbols you see on the reels are associated with different payout amounts. You could win anything from just a few cents to thousands of dollars depending on the game. These payouts are based on the probability of completing certain combinations and differ greatly between games. The paytable for every game will list the specific symbol combinations and their associated payouts. This information isn't enough to determine how often you will win or lose. Random number generators (RNGs) in slot machines don't keep track of past wins or losses. Instead, they generate a series of numbers using complex algorithms. The numbers are then compared with the reels and one or more of them is chosen. RNGs are used to create the illusion of spinning wheels and a lively gameplay.

Modern RNGs have multiple layers of security including a cryptographic key. Third-party auditors are also able to check the RNGs to make sure they are truly random. This ensures that the outcomes of the machine's spins are fair and free from bias or manipulation. This also allows players to concentrate on other decisions related to gaming, such as bankroll management and setting realistic goals for each session.

The PRNG chooses an undetermined number of numbers and transmits it to the mechanism that controls the physical wheels. It then tells the physical reels to stop at the areas that are selected by the PRNG, which is how you see symbols appear in the machine. You cannot influence this process by placing your lucky charms on the table or performing rituals, since it's all about chance. This is the beauty of a random number generator! It is completely independent of you and the results will always be unpredictable.

Regulations

RNGs are at the center of all modern slot machines, including traditional reels and video slots with free spins Keno, video poker and more. They are continuously checked to ensure they deliver reliable results and meet the minimum payout requirements of gambling jurisdictions. The random number generator of a casino is certified by an independent testing agency and must be prominently displayed on its website. This way, gamblers can verify that the software is not tampered with and the casino is fair.

The RNG produces numbers continuously every time a player presses or pulls the spin button. Each number is then connected to a specific symbol on the virtual reels. The chosen number determines symbol positions, giving the illusion that the machine is spinning. The RNG considers the probability of certain symbols appearing more frequently than others when generating numbers in a sequence. The RNG takes into account user interactions as well as time-based seeds, increasing entropy and preventing pattern development.

The RNG is a critical piece of technology in slot machines that determines the frequency of hits and Payback Rate (or RTP). The payout percentage is a measure of what you will win on average in the span of time. The odds of winning rely on the number of combinations the RNG can come up with.

The RNG is an electronic chip that chooses random numbers from a vast range. These numbers are compared with the probability of each stop on the wheel of the slot. This calculation is independent of the number of credits, the size of the payout or the presence of a VIP card. In other words there is nothing that a player can do to affect the outcome of the spin.
